Advantages of Virtual Labs in Auto Mechanics

Virtual labs provide several benefits, including:

  • Safety: Students can practice complex repairs without risk of injury.
  • Accessibility: Learning can occur anytime and anywhere with internet access.
  • Cost Savings: Reduces the need for physical parts and tools.
  • Immediate Feedback: Many platforms offer instant evaluation of student performance.

Considerations for Choosing a Virtual Lab

When selecting a virtual lab or simulation resource, consider the following:

  • Curriculum Alignment: Ensure the platform matches your educational goals.
  • User Interface: Look for intuitive and user-friendly designs.
  • Content Depth: Check if the resource covers basic to advanced topics.
  • Support and Updates: Prefer platforms with ongoing support and regular updates.
